
Ramsey crushed Capenhurst 95-5 at Mooragh Park to go top of South Lancashire/Cheshire Division Three.
Four tries from Will Keenan were the pick of the day for Ramsey and there were also tries from Tynan Pritchard, Nick McCudden, Ben Harding, Adam Yates and Lance Wyllie, plus a hatful of kicks for Fintan Cummins as Ramsey ran riot.
Second rower Graham Burns scored the visitors’ consolation try.
